Features

■ It is a standard fiber which is mounted using nuts. It has reasonable pricing while drastically improving flexing performance.
■ With the lens installable type, long distance sensing and microscopic object sensing is possible by installing a lens.
■ A protective tube and a sturdy stainless jacket type that prevents disconnection are also prepared.

Stainless steel fittings are used for the fiber head of all models.

Improved centering accuracy

The beam axis deviation of each unit is kept within ±3° and the beam axis centering accuracy is kept within ±150 μm.
(Within ±5° and ±90 μm for ultra small diameter fibers)
●Makes beam axis adjustment easier
●Improves mounting hole machining accuracy
●Improves sensing accuracy

Improved specularity

High precision polishing is accomplished by using the PCTC polishing technique.
The specularity of the end face of the fiber is 5 times greater.
●Light intensity is increased, enabling stable sensing.

Coaxial type FD-□G□ in which high-precision positioning can be achieved.

It is a coaxial fiber that encloses the circumference of the emitter fiber at the center with the receiver fiber. This is suitable for high-precision positioning. It can perform sensing without affecting the approach direction of the work.
